YoVDO

Learning Web Components

Offered By: LinkedIn Learning

Tags

Web Components Courses Computer Science Courses Web Development Courses Javascript Courses Shadow DOM Courses

Course Description

Overview

Learn how to use web components to simplify developing and maintaining web applications. Discover how to customize HTML templates, HTML imports, built-in elements, and Shadow DOM.

Syllabus

Introduction
  • Welcome
  • What you should know
  • Exercise files
1. Overview of Web Components
  • What are Web Components?
  • The Web Component standards
2. HTML Templates
  • Overview of HTML templates
  • Declare template content
  • Activate and use templates
3. HTML Imports
  • Overview of HTML imports
  • Use HTML imports
  • Create reusable modules
4. Custom Elements
  • Overview of custom elements
  • Define custom elements
  • Custom elements and styling
  • Custom element properties and attributes
5. Shadow DOM
  • Introduction to Shadow DOM
  • Create Shadow DOM
  • Composition and content
  • Shadow DOM from templates
  • Styling and Shadow DOM
  • A finished Web Component
Conclusion
  • Next steps

Taught by

Joe Marini

Related Courses

Learning Polymer
LinkedIn Learning
Web Components & Stencil.js - Build Custom HTML Elements
Udemy